Arizona approves ‘Ag-to-Urban’ water conservation plan
The bill will allow farmers to exchange land and water rights with urban developers to decrease water use and increase affordable housing.

Water conservation advisory lifted in Rensselaer, East Greenbush
The conservation effort stemmed from a water main break on Glenmore Road. No boil water advisory is in effect.

Oil spill at Bitcoin mining facility sparks water safety concerns near Seneca Lake
The New York State Department of Environmental Conservation (DEC) reported an oil spill at Greenridge's Bitcoin mining operation in Torrey.
